SSC CPO Exam Pattern 2026

Paper-I

200 questions200 marks120 min
SectionQuestionsMarks
General Intelligence & Reasoning5050
General Awareness5050
Quantitative Aptitude5050
English Comprehension5050
Total200200

Negative marking: 0.25 marks deducted per wrong answer

Selection Process

Paper-I (Computer Based)
Physical Standard & Endurance Test (PST/PET)
Paper-II (English Language & Comprehension)
Medical Examination
Document Verification

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the SSC CPO exam pattern?
Paper-I has 200 objective questions worth 200 marks in 120 minutes — General Intelligence & Reasoning, General Awareness, Quantitative Aptitude and English Comprehension, 50 questions and 50 marks each. Every wrong answer costs 0.25 marks.
What is the age limit for SSC CPO?
The age limit is 20 to 25 years for the general category, with the usual relaxations for reserved categories — 3 years for OBC and 5 years for SC/ST.
Is a degree required for SSC CPO?
Yes. A bachelor's degree from a recognized university is mandatory for all candidates, unlike SSC CHSL or MTS which accept lower qualifications.
How much does an SSC CPO Sub-Inspector earn?
The post sits at Pay Level 6 of the 7th Pay Commission (₹35,400 - ₹1,12,400 basic). In-hand pay is roughly ₹47,000-₹54,000, rising to about ₹60,000-₹64,000 for Delhi postings once DA, HRA and TA are added.
Does SSC CPO have a physical test?
Yes. Candidates who clear Paper-I must pass the Physical Standard Test and Physical Endurance Test before Paper-II, followed by a medical examination.
